Dolores M. Serici (nee Solorio) on June 24, 2013, of Washington Twp. Age 80. Beloved wife of the late Charles Serici. Devoted mother of Mona Panepinto (Joe) and Tina Romanelli (Bob). Loving grandmother of Nicole, Gina, Suzanne and Bobby. Proud great-grandmother of Brielle. Dear sister of Bob Solorio (Pauline), Linda Scialabba and the late AngeloContinue Reading
